ironman y2k
10-17-2011, 22:37
@ Mountain Tech.... am I reading your post wrong? Or are you making a joke? "....trail is smooth from ME to WV...." Maine, N.H., V.T. are some of the most treacherous mountains on the entire trail, and in March / April they can be deadly with snow and temps in the single digits and below. Crossing the Presidential range of N.H. during those months would not be wise unless you have had training in winter mountaineering.

ChinMusic
01-08-2012, 22:49
Another Ol Man starting mid March. I am 56 years old from South Carolina. Just retired the first of the year. I've been working on getting in shape for the past several months. I feel like I'm ready physically. I'm a bit concerned about the snow we'll hit, I've hiked in the cold but never in heavy snow. Can't believe my long time dream is about here. WOW

Re snow: A little bit is really fun.....really. A lot doesn't seem like fun at that time, but is still fun when you think back on it. Get good weather forecasts when you finish each 3-4 day section. If the weather scares you, just hole-up in a hotel for a bit. I have often hiked the southern AT in winter and do just that. Sometimes I end up kicking myself for being a wuss.
